... Herschel Walker conceded!!! It was a reasonably gracious, even uplifting, concession speech. He thanked his supporters, urged them to believe in themselves, "never stop fighting for Georgia," and "always always continue to cast your votes." No whining about imaginary voter fraud, no calls to march in the streets or tear down the elections system.
This shouldn't be remarkable, but for a Trump-backed MAGA flag-waving candidate, it was slightly surprising.
While I'm very very very glad that he lost, there is a small part of me that still wonders what would have happened if someone who repeatedly and unapologetically described himself as LIVING IN TEXAS tried to take office as a Georgia Senator. Since it's now a moot point, I suppose we'll never know. But it is against Georgia law.
In other news, Cochise County, Arizona finally gave in and certified their election results. So I guess the midterm elections are finally over.
